Click here to find out our opening times over the festive period.
UPCOMING PLANNED MAINTENANCE Please note the kff website will be unavailable and it won't be possible to order between 7:30-8:30pm Sunday 14th December.
Product code: 616558
Pack size: 16pptn
Product code: 055751
Pack size: 3.5kg
Product code: 055819
Pack size: 6x400g
Product code: 400618
Pack size: 2kg
Product code: 012345P
Pack size: 1kg
Product code: 012346P
Pack size: 2.5kg
Product code: 751760
Pack size: 24x75ml